Here are three types of spas you’ll find around Dubai:

Luxury hotel spas: These are inside five‑star hotels and offer top‑notch service, but expect higher prices. Perfect for a special occasion.

Independent boutique spas: Smaller, often family‑run, they can give a more personalized feel and may have unique treatments like Ayurvedic oils.

Day‑spa chains: These have multiple locations, consistent quality, and often run promotions that make a massage affordable.

Safety matters, especially in a new city. Choose spas that require IDs for check‑in and have clear hygiene policies. If you see that the massage table is clean and the towels are fresh, you’re probably in good hands. Don’t be shy about asking how often they sanitize the equipment.

Pricing in Dubai varies. A 60‑minute Swedish massage can cost anywhere from AED 250 to AED 600. Deep‑tissue or specialty massages often start at AED 350. Look for package deals – a three‑session bundle can save you up to 20 percent.

Got a limited budget? Check out early‑morning slots or weekday specials; many spas drop the price by 10‑15 percent during those times. Also, keep an eye on social media – spas frequently post flash sales that disappear fast.
